AEO Hedge Fund Activity: Q2 2025 in Review

322 of the 7,595 institutional investors tracked by Wall St. Rank reported a position in American Eagle Outfitters (AEO) for Q2 2025, worth a combined $1.52B — down 24% from $1.99B a quarter earlier.

Sellers outnumbered buyers: 72 funds closed out of AEO and 58 opened new positions — a net loss of 14 holders — while 125 trimmed existing stakes and 115 added.

The largest buyer was Fidelity Investments, adding an estimated $91.3M. The largest seller was Cooke & Bieler, exiting entirely with an estimated $90.5M sold.
